#4bdd5e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4bdd5e is composed of 29.4% red, 86.7%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 57.5% yellow and 13.3% black. It has a hue angle of 127.8 degrees, a saturation of 68.2% and a lightness of 58%. #4bdd5e color hex could be obtained by blending #96ffbc with #00bb00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

#4bdd5e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4bdd5e has RGB values of R:75, G:221, B:94 and CMYK values of C:0.66, M:0, Y:0.57,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 4971870.

Hex triplet 4bdd5e #4bdd5e
RGB Decimal 75, 221, 94 rgb(75,221,94)
RGB Percent 29.4, 86.7, 36.9 rgb(29.4%,86.7%,36.9%)
CMYK 66, 0, 57, 13
HSL 127.8°, 68.2, 58 hsl(127.8,68.2%,58%)
HSV (or HSB) 127.8°, 66.1, 86.7
Web Safe 33cc66 #33cc66
CIE-LAB 78.47, -63.853, 50.352
XYZ 30.777, 54.014, 19.393
xyY 0.295, 0.518, 54.014
CIE-LCH 78.47, 81.317, 141.742
CIE-LUV 78.47, -62.153, 73.759
Hunter-Lab 73.494, -53.866, 35.801
Binary 01001011, 11011101, 01011110

Shades and Tints of #4bdd5e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#f0fcf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4bdd5e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8d9b8f is the less saturated color, while #2afe46 is the most saturated one.
